sysfs, kernfs: replace sysfs_dirent->s_dir.kobj and ->s_attr.[bin_]attr with ->priv
A directory sysfs_dirent points to the associated kobj. A regular or
bin file points to the associated [bin_]attribute. This patch
replaces sysfs_dirent->s_dir.kobj and ->s_attr.[bin_]attr with void *
->priv.
This is to prepare for kernfs interface so that sysfs can specify the
private data in the same way for directories and files. This lower
debuggability but not by much - the whole thing was overlaid in a
union anyway. If debuggability becomes an issue, we can later add
->priv accessors which explicitly check for the sysfs_dirent type and
performs casting.
This patch doesn't introduce any behavior difference.
